Transaction 88af01afe5af86d29ac6eb49369c90f19c55290670c1b4109ca110e73b66dc5e

block
e2d20a59db75bfddb47789ade44fd176a025079d1dc48586cc90c6c4d97b7f3f

1 Input

10 Outputs